Bar Charts and Pie Charts for Categorical Data | Statistics

We discuss the distribution of a categorical variable, and how to represent it with a pie chart and a bar chart. We'll also discuss frequency tables, relative frequency tables, and the pros and cons of pie charts and bar charts. We'll see vertical and horizontal bar charts, and we'll see a bar chart based on relative frequency. #statistics #stats #apstats
